IT and cyber challenges facing Kent SMEs
Kent's position as a major business hub, with strong connectivity to London, Europe and the rest of the UK, creates a specific set of IT and cyber considerations for businesses operating here.
Supply chain requirements from London clients. Many Kent businesses supply London-based enterprise clients with increasingly demanding IT and cyber security requirements. Cyber Essentials certification, supplier questionnaires and contractual security obligations are now standard in many professional services and financial services supply chains.
Growth and scale pressures. Kent has a strong and growing SME economy. Businesses scaling from 20 to 60 people consistently hit the IT inflection point where informal management breaks down and proper governance becomes commercially necessary. Northstar's fractional model is designed precisely for this stage.
Access to senior IT expertise. Senior IT leadership talent is concentrated in London. Kent businesses have historically had to either recruit from London at London rates, or accept a lower standard of IT oversight. The fractional model removes that trade-off entirely, giving Kent businesses access to the same quality of senior IT thinking without the commute or the cost.
